Buying aftermarket suspension lift shackles for a 1997-2003 Ford F-150 2WD/4WD could provide several benefits and drawbacks. Here's a list of pros and cons to consider before making a purchase.
**Pros:**1. **Improved Ground Clearance:** Lift shackles increase the height of the rear suspension, which results in better ground clearance. This modification enhances the vehicle's ability to overcome obstacles such as rocks, logs, and deep ruts.
2. **Additional Tire Clearance:** With a lifted suspension, larger and wider tires can be installed. This modification can improve off-road capability and provide better traction in challenging conditions, such as snow or mud.
3. **Enhanced Off-Road Performance:** Suspension lifts often come with other upgrades, such as new springs and shocks that can improve the overall performance of the truck in off-road situations. Upgraded shocks can absorb bumps more effectively and improve handling, while new springs can provide better support for the increased weight of larger tires.
4. **Customization:** A lift kit and new shackles can be considered a visual upgrade for the Ford F-150. Some people choose to lift their trucks for a more aggressive appearance.
**Cons:**1. **Cost:** Aftermarket lift kits and shackles can be expensive. The cost depends on the lift height, materials used, and the brand of the kit. Installing the lift kit yourself can help minimize costs, but professional installation may be required for optimal fitment and performance.
2. **Installation:** Installing a lift kit and shackles can be a challenging and time-consuming process. The job requires some automotive knowledge, includuing experience working with suspension components and welding. Professional installation may be required for optimal fitment and performance.
3. **Drivability:** A lifted suspension can negatively affect the truck's on-road performance. The increased ride height affects handling, particularly during turns, reducing efficiency and responsiveness. Some drivers may also find a lifted ride to be less comfortable compared to stock suspension.
**Conclusion:** A suspension lift kit with shackles can significantly improve the off-road capability and appearance of a 1997-2003 Ford F-150. However, the process of purchasing, installing the kit, and the potential cons, such as cost and installation challenges, are important considerations. Ultimately, the decision to buy a lift kit depends on your personal use case and preferences. If off-roading is your main priority, a suspension lift is likely worth the investment. However, if on-road performance and comfort are more important, it might be best to consider other modifications or avoid the lift altogether.
